
According to insider Adam Schefter, the Miami Dolphins are actively shopping Ramsey, and a trade could be imminent before training camp kicks off. This news has ignited speculation about the Raiders potentially stepping up to acquire the elite defender, a scenario that many fans have longed for.
However, the reality might be less favorable for Silver and Black supporters. While Ramsey’s talent is undeniable, insiders suggest that the Raiders are unlikely to pursue him due to salary cap constraints and a greater need for other positions, such as free safety and nickel corner. With Ramsey’s hefty $21 million contract looming, the Raiders seem more focused on building a sustainable roster for the future rather than making a splashy trade.
The stakes are high, as the Chargers and Rams emerge as the frontrunners for Ramsey’s services. If he ends up with the Chargers, it could drastically alter the competitive landscape in the AFC West, making the Raiders’ path to the playoffs even more daunting. The potential for Ramsey to join a division rival intensifies the urgency for the Raiders to bolster their defense.
